Mohamed Salah’s Greatness Continues to Inspire Liverpool

Following a Mohamed Salah goal and Trent Alexander-Arndold equaliser, Liverpool drew 2-2 with Aston Villa at Villa Park in a Premier League match on Wednesday, February 19.

The draw meant that Liverpool stayed at the top of the league table with 61 points from 26 matches, thereby having an eight-point lead over Arsenal, who have a match in hand.

There is an inevitability about Salah scoring for Liverpool these days, with his season’s tally reaching 29 with Wednesday’s goal.

Mohamed Salah Brilliance at Liverpool this Season

Salah is now a goal short of 30 goals this season, which means it is yet another outstanding season for him.

The 32-year-old Egyptian will probably reach at least 40 goals by the end of the season and might also go on to surpass his tally of 44 goals in his debut season for the Reds.

Salah now has 240 goals for Liverpool, which is a fantastic feat and puts him right up there with the very best in Premier League’s history.

At this rate, if he gets an extension in his contract, it might very well mean that he ends up with at least 300 goals for the Reds, a feat only achieved by Ian Rush to date.

The Liverpool supporters will want Salah’s contract to be renewed for at least a couple of years.

However, the winger is sure to put up a hefty sum of money as his contract amount, which should be considerably more than his current one.

Whether a new contract materializes or not, the Egyptian should take a lot of pride in guiding Liverpool to the cusp of a Premier League title, which will be his second with the club.

Aside from Lionel Messi for Barcelona during the past decades, hardly any player has had as much impact in his club’s league campaign as Salah has had this season.

He has been scoring or contributing towards a goal in almost every match, which is a rarity at the highest level of football.

Liverpool’s tough run of matches will continue

The Reds will face Manchester City and Newcastle United in their next two league matches, both of which promise to be tricky affairs.

Even considering the fact that Manchester City have not quite been the same team that redefined excellence in English football in the recent past, they could still be a tough proposition at home.

Newcastle are also among the most difficult teams to face in England and Liverpool will feel that their next two matches pose a final level of difficulty in their league campaign.

Should they come out unscathed, they should take a giant step towards winning their 20th league title.

The Reds will need Salah to continue playing the way he has been this season. His form will be absolutely crucial in determining his team’s fate.

As of now, Arne Slot’s men remain the odds-on favourites to win the league title and Salah to win the PFA Player of the Year for the current season.
